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5105875 51843804963 08831
08769980351 03 90846084107
08769980351 03 90846084107
276 120775 55
All about undefined
Interested in learning more?
08769980351 03 90846084107
276 120775 55
See more
238835829 300622 2474221
5529078511 2415 56854672
See more
1881035397 474950859
702302964 5355300 0509318138
See more